What is an ephemeral alias?
An alias is a tagged address on an existing inbox — e.g. [email protected]. It expires automatically after a set TTL and either deletes received emails or keeps them in place.
Do I need to configure DNS?
No. MailFork uses a single wildcard MX record. Creating a new org or team is a database row — no DNS changes, no propagation delays.
Can I use MailFork in CI/CD?
Yes. The SDK exposes waitForEmail(), waitForOtp(), and alias lifecycle management — all designed for headless test automation.
What counts as an API call?
Any request to the REST API authenticated with an API key. Polling the summary endpoint counts once per request regardless of the number of inboxes returned.
What is the org namespace?
The org namespace gives your team addresses like [email protected]. It supports multiple teams under one org and personal inboxes for each member.
